166# Setup make rules for creating a native binary (a shared library or an
167# executable).
168#
169# Parameter 1 is the name of the rule. This name is used as variable prefix,
170# and the targets generated are listed in a variable by that name.
171#
172# Remaining parameters are named arguments. These include:
173#   SRC one or more directory roots to scan for C/C++ files.
174#   LANG C or C++
175#   CFLAGS the compiler flags to be used, used both for C and C++.
176#   CXXFLAGS the compiler flags to be used for c++, if set overrides CFLAGS.
177#   LDFLAGS the linker flags to be used, used both for C and C++.
178#   LDFLAGS_SUFFIX the linker flags to be added last on the commandline
179#       typically the libraries linked to.
180#   ARFLAGS the archiver flags to be used
181#   OBJECT_DIR the directory where we store the object files
182#   LIBRARY the resulting library file
183#   PROGRAM the resulting exec file
184#   INCLUDES only pick source from these directories
185#   EXCLUDES do not pick source from these directories
186#   INCLUDE_FILES only compile exactly these files!
187#   EXCLUDE_FILES with these names
188#   EXTRA_FILES List of extra files not in any of the SRC dirs
189#   VERSIONINFO_RESOURCE Input file for RC. Setting this implies that RC will be run
190#   RC_FLAGS flags for RC.
191#   MAPFILE mapfile
192#   REORDER reorder file
193#   DEBUG_SYMBOLS add debug symbols (if configured on)
194#   CC the compiler to use, default is $(CC)
195#   LDEXE the linker to use for linking executables, default is $(LDEXE)
196#   OPTIMIZATION sets optimization level to NONE, LOW, HIGH, HIGHEST
197#   DISABLED_WARNINGS_<toolchain> Disable the given warnings for the specified toolchain
198define SetupNativeCompilation
199  $(if $(30),$(error Internal makefile error: Too many arguments to SetupNativeCompilation, please update NativeCompilation.gmk))
200  $(call EvalDebugWrapper,$(strip $1),$(call SetupNativeCompilationInner,$(strip $1),$2,$3,$4,$5,$6,$7,$8,$9,$(10),$(11),$(12),$(13),$(14),$(15),$(16),$(17),$(18),$(19),$(20),$(21),$(22),$(23),$(24),$(25),$(26),$(27),$(28),$(29)))
201endef
